    Default Re: Close Combat Clasp In Silver Soldbuch

    Gren Regt 2 were involved in heavy fighting in both the Putki and Sirgala areas as the Russians attempted to expand their bridgehead from Krivasoo , the Germans called it the Auwere Bridgehead an area which is heavily forested but also contains large swamp areas , i have been there many times and the debris of Battle and the closeness of the combat is still clearly visible.
